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Station Facilities and Services

Shoeburyness station is designed with passenger convenience and accessibility in mind. Ticket purchasing is a breeze with an on-site ticket office open during morning hours, while ticket machines are available 24/7 for both purchases and the collection of tickets bought online. Travellers will appreciate the step-free access throughout the station, ensuring ease of movement from the street level to all platforms.

While the station does not boast a waiting room or refreshment facilities, there are accessible toilets on Platforms 2 and 3, including baby changing amenities and National key toilets operated by a RADAR key. For peace of mind, CCTV is active both in the station and car park. If you are cycling in, there’s sheltered bicycle storage with CCTV coverage adjacent to the station building. Plus, Shoeburyness fosters connectivity with public Wi-Fi and pay phones installed.

Seamless Onward Travel

Embarking on further travels is simple with available transportation links directly from Shoeburyness station. Local bus services have a stop conveniently situated on High Street at Bus Stop A. If you prefer private transportation, taxis can be found right outside the station entrance, providing hassle-free transit options. Conversely, if your journey requires a bit more planning, downloadable bus schedules are just a click away on the National Rail website.
